How Fire Escape Certification Works in Hightstown

The certification document includes the building address, the date of inspection, the inspector's name and credentials, the scope of work performed, photographic documentation of the structure and any deficiencies, a deficiency log with severity classifications, the load test methodology and results when applicable, and the inspector's signed certification. This is the format Mercer County, New Jersey AHJs accept and Hightstown insurance carriers expect to see.

Questions From Hightstown Property Owners

What does fire escape certification document for a Hightstown property?

Building identification, inspection date, inspector credentials, scope of work, photographic documentation, deficiency log, load test results when applicable, and the inspector's signed certification. The single document satisfies AHJ submission, insurance carrier underwriting, and buyer due diligence.

How long is a Hightstown, New Jersey fire escape certification valid?

Most insurance carriers want a certification within the past 12 months, with the 5-year load test cycle current. The AHJ may accept longer intervals between visual updates if the load test is current. Oyster Fire Escape Inspections confirms specific requirements at scheduling.

Will the Mercer County fire marshal accept a third-party certification?

Yes. Mercer County AHJs accept third-party certifications prepared in accordance with the NJ Uniform Fire Code and IFC §1104. Oyster Fire Escape Inspections formats reports to meet AHJ documentation expectations.

Can the certification be used for an insurance renewal on a Hightstown building?

Yes. Insurance carriers writing habitational and commercial coverage in New Jersey accept current third-party certifications. The same document used for AHJ submission satisfies the carrier's underwriting request.

What if the previous owner's certification is too old for the Hightstown property?

An out-of-date certification needs to be refreshed with a current inspection. Oyster Fire Escape Inspections performs the inspection and issues the updated certification — most Hightstown owners do this when an insurance renewal or sale forces the issue.
